The Joint Fire Science Program (JFSP) Graduate Research Innovation (GRIN) Announcement is a discretionary federal funding opportunity administered by the Bureau of Land Management under CFDA 15.232. It supports science and technology research and development focused on wildland fire, particularly studies that help land and fire managers make better decisions about wildland fuels, fire behavior and effects, and the recovery and management of fire-impacted ecosystems. The funding mechanism for this opportunity is a cooperative agreement, which generally means the agency expects to have some level of involvement or collaboration during the project rather than functioning as a completely hands-off sponsor.
The specific aim of a GRIN award is not just to fund graduate student research in a technical sense, but to deliberately strengthen the connection between that research and real-world management and policy needs. In practical terms, the program is looking for proposals that help a graduate student gain more direct exposure to how their work can be used by practitioners and decision-makers, and how to shape research outcomes so they are more likely to translate into beneficial on-the-ground or policy-relevant results. This emphasis on management and policy relevance is central to the GRIN concept, positioning the award as a way to increase the usability and impact of student-driven research in the wildland fire arena.
Eligibility for applicants is listed as unrestricted, indicating there are no categorical limits provided in the notice itself on who may apply, though applicants would still be expected to meet any requirements spelled out in the full announcement and follow the program submission rules. The maximum award amount (award ceiling) is $25,000. The notice references expected awards but does not provide a number in the source data provided.
Applications had to be submitted electronically through the submission process on the JFSP website at www.firescience.gov, and the announcement explicitly states proposals should not be submitted through Grants.gov. The deadline was firm: 5:00 p.m. Mountain Standard Time on November 17, 2016, with no exceptions allowed for late submissions.
